About this template

Super Mario Quest is a themed retrospective that helps teams power up performance by exploring what to start, stop, and continue, all in a fun, game-inspired context.

When to use this template

Use this format at the end of a sprint or project phase when your team could benefit from a playful and energizing review that spotlights improvement, obstacles, and successful practices.

How to facilitate

1

Welcome the team and introduce the Mario Quest theme to get everyone into a playful problem-solving mindset.

2

Clarify the three columns: Grab New Power-Ups (new things to try), Dodge the Goombas (obstacles to avoid), and Collect More Coins (practices to keep doing).

3

Give team members time to add their thoughts to each column individually, encouraging everyone to draw from specific recent examples.

4

Invite the group to review the ideas together, discuss high-impact suggestions, and group similar items where relevant.

5

Facilitate a discussion to prioritize actionable items for each column—focus on a few improvements or experiments to try in the next sprint.

6

Wrap up by recapping agreed actions and celebrate the team’s successes—consider linking back to the Mario theme by celebrating ‘level-ups’ or ‘high scores’.

Pro Tips

Encourage team members to use playful language and references to make the experience memorable and boost engagement.

Use the Mario theme as a safe way to surface tough feedback—framing problems as ‘Goombas’ can lower defensiveness.

Encourage quieter team members to share their ideas first to balance voices before group discussion.

If possible, play short Mario sound effects or background music to create a fun atmosphere and draw energy into the session.

FAQ

How do I help the team focus on actionable improvements and not just playful ideas?

Guide the discussion towards concrete next steps for each column, and summarize with clear owners or actions. The theme is for energy, but results matter.

What if some team members aren’t familiar with Mario?

Quickly explain the main metaphors (power-ups=good habits, Goombas=problems, coins=successes) and emphasize that creative ideas are welcome whether or not they use the theme.

How do I keep the session on track and not overly distracted by the Mario theme?

Remind the team of the timebox and use the theme as a light wrapper; keep discussion focused on real team issues and actions.
